技术文摘
提升CSS选择器查找与记忆速度
提升CSS选择器查找与记忆速度
在前端开发领域,CSS选择器是一项至关重要的技能。熟练且快速地查找和记忆CSS选择器,能够极大地提高开发效率,减少错误。那么,如何有效提升这方面的能力呢?
理解选择器的基本类型是第一步。CSS选择器主要分为元素选择器、类选择器、ID选择器、属性选择器等。元素选择器是最基础的,通过元素名称来选取页面中的元素,比如“p”就可以选中所有段落元素。类选择器以“.”开头,可用于将相同样式应用于多个不同元素,灵活性很高。ID选择器则以“#”开头,具有唯一性,常用于特定元素的样式设置。属性选择器能根据元素的属性来选取元素,像“[type='text']”可选中所有type属性为“text”的输入框。深入理解这些基本类型,能为后续的学习和应用打下坚实基础。
多做实际练习是提升速度的关键。可以通过完成一些小型项目或者在线练习平台来强化对选择器的运用。在实践过程中,尝试用不同的选择器来实现相同的样式效果,对比它们的优缺点和适用场景。比如在制作一个简单的导航栏时,既可以用类选择器为每个菜单项添加样式,也可以用属性选择器根据链接的属性来设置不同的样式。通过不断实践,能逐渐熟悉各种选择器的使用时机,查找和记忆速度自然会提升。
借助记忆技巧也能事半功倍。例如,可以将选择器按照功能或者类型进行分类记忆。将用于文本样式设置的选择器归为一类,将布局相关的选择器归为另一类。还可以结合可视化的方式,在脑海中构建页面元素与选择器的对应关系图。另外,制作一些带有示例代码的小卡片,随时拿出来复习,加深记忆。
掌握高效的查找方法同样重要。在大型项目中,借助开发工具的查找功能能快速定位到所需的选择器。例如Chrome浏览器的开发者工具,通过元素选择器就能快速找到对应的CSS样式代码。
提升CSS选择器查找与记忆速度需要不断地学习、实践和总结。只要坚持不懈,就能在前端开发中更加得心应手。
- 美团 R 语言数据运营实战解析
- 微前端的六种实施方式,不容错过!
- Word2Vec 模型在自然语言处理中对单词向量表征的应用跨越
- 怎样学好机器学习中的数学
- Java 面试中常见的 Spring 相关问题(七大方向 55 题及答案)
- 新浪微博短视频服务优化实践案例
- Python 实用功能与特点:多年使用后的新发现
- Python 数据科学:20 个实用库大揭秘
- 腾讯离职牵出天价赔偿案 竞业限制聚焦此类员工
- 京东金融应用导向的 DevOps 体系构建
- 必知:容器的六大误区与八大正确场景
- 阿里搜索中台开发运维一体化的首次公开实践之路
- 这一回,全面掌握 JavaScript 执行机制
- CNN 能否取代 RNN?序列建模不再依赖循环网络
- 若有人再问你 synchronized 是什么,就将此文发给他